Micro-blogging service Twitter was taken offline for more than an hour on Thursday in what the company believes was a co-ordinated attack.

The popular site has been subject to a so-called denial-of-service attack, according to the firm's official blog. Denial-of-service attacks take various forms but often involve a company's servers being flooded with data in an effort to disable them. Facebook has also said it is "looking into" possible problems with its site.
